How We Replace Flooring After Water Damage

A proper flooring replacement process needs attention to detail, specialized equipment, and a well-planned approach. We’ll walk you through each step, ensuring you understand what to expect and why we’re doing it. When you cut corners, you risk further damage, costly repairs, or even safety hazards. Our team is committed to delivering exceptional results, and we’ll explain every step of the process to you.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We start by assessing the extent of the damage, identifying any hidden issues, and developing a customized plan to restore your flooring. Our technicians use specialized equipment to detect moisture levels, ensuring we don’t miss any hidden problems.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ring a successful restoration.

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ying

Next, our team extracts as much water as possible using specialized pumps and vacuums. We then use industrial-grade drying equipment to speed up the evaporation process, reducing drying times and preventing further damage. This step is critical in preventing mold growth and ensuring your flooring is restored to its original condition.

Step 3: Cleaning and Disinfecting

After drying, we clean and disinfect your flooring to remove any remaining moisture, dirt, and bacteria. This step is essential in preventing the growth of mold and mildew, which can lead to health issues and further damage.

Step 4: Flooring Replacement

Finally, we replace any damaged flooring with new materials, ensuring a seamless transition and a like-new finish. Our technicians work efficiently to reduce downtime and get your home back to normal as soon as possible.

Warning Signs You Need Flooring Replacement After Water Damage

Beware of these warning signs, and don’t ignore them! Catching water damage early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ent further damage. Our team is experienced in detecting hidden issues and addressing them before they become major problems.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ent odors can show hidden water issues. If you notice a musty smell in your home, especially after a storm or heavy rainfall, it’s worth investigating further. Our team can help you detect the source of the smell and address it before it leads to costly repairs.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ring is a clear sign of water damage. If you notice your flooring is uneven, sagging, or has visible water stains, it’s essential to address the issue quickly. Our team can help you replace the damaged flooring and restore your home to its original condition.

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ings

Water stains on walls or ceilings can be a sign of hidden water issues. If you notice any water stains, it’s crucial to investigate the source and address it before it leads to further damage. Our team can help you detect the source of the stain and repair any underlying issues.

Increased Humidity Levels

Unusually high humidity levels in your home can show hidden water issues. If you notice your home is feeling damp or musty, it’s worth investigating further. Our team can help you detect the source of the high humidity and address it before it leads to costly repairs.

Visible Water Damage on Walls or Floors

Visible water damage on walls or floors is a clear sign of a problem. If you notice any water damage, it’s essential to address the issue quickly. Our team can help you detect the source of the damage and repair any underlying issues.

Discolored or Foul-Smelling Mould

Discolored or foul-smelling mould growing on walls or floors can be a sign of hidden water issues. If you notice any mould growth, it’s crucial to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age and health issues. Our team can help you detect the source of the mould and repair any underlying issues.

Flooring Replacement After Water Damage v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Minor water damage to a small area Yes No You can handle small water damage issues on your own, but be sure to dry the area thoroughly to prevent further damage.
Visible water damage to a large area No Yes For larger water damage issues, it’s best to call a professional to ensure the damage is properly assessed and addressed.
Hidden water damage behind walls or under floors No Yes Hidden water damage can lead to costly repairs and safety hazards if not addressed quickly. A professional can help you detect and repair any underlying issues.
Mold growth on walls or floors No Yes Mold growth can lead to serious health issues if not addressed quickly. A professional can help you detect and repair any underlying issues.
Water damage to a load-bearing structure No Yes Water damage to a load-bearing structure can lead to costly repairs and safety hazards if not addressed quickly. A professional can help you detect and repair any underlying issues.

Flooring Replacement After Water Damage Cost in Earlsboro, OK

The cost of flooring replacement after water damage var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Earlsboro, OK. These estimates are for informational purposes only, and actual costs may vary. We offer free estimates to help you understand the costs involved.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Planning $100 – $500 The extent of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Earlsboro, OK.
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area, amount of water extracted, and equipment used.
Cleaning and Disinfecting $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area, type of flooring, and equipment used.
Flooring Replacement $1,000 – $10,000 The size of the affected area, type of flooring, and materials used.
Disinfecting and Sanitizing $100 – $500 The size of the affected area and equipment used.

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ates to help you understand the costs involved.
